The standard What's New (1939) is analysed according to the method. This AABA-form song is remarkable because all of it's sections are almost the same. The bridge is the same as the other sections except in another key, so the analysis shows it as being the same. Once one of A the sections is learned, only the joins into and out of the bridge are needed to play the song in any key. Bricks used include: On; Cadence; Launcher, POT. Joins used include: Half Nelson; Bauble; Bootstrap and Backslider.
